Previous Experience in Strategic Communications
Kalene De Baeremaeker has substantial experience in strategic communications due to her tenure at Impact Public Affairs Corp. She joined the firm in 2011 as Manager of Strategic Communications and was later promoted to Director Strategic Communications. Her time at the company spanned a total of 8 years in Ottawa, Canada, from 2011 to 2019. In these roles, she spearheaded various communications strategies and managed public affairs projects.
Administrative and Event Management Background
Kalene De Baeremaeker gained valuable experience in administrative and event management roles. In 2011, she worked at the Edinburgh Fringe (Festival Fringe Society) as an Administrative and Retail Assistant for two months in the United Kingdom. Prior to this, she served as an Event Manager for The Butler Did It from 2007 to 2010, handling coordination and management responsibilities for various events.
